From: Tao Ren <rentao.bupt@gmail.com>

Add hardware monitoring driver for the Maxim MAX127 chip.

MAX127 min/max range handling code is inspired by the max197 driver.

Signed-off-by: Tao Ren <rentao.bupt@gmail.com>
---
 Changes in v5:
   - fix i2c_transfer() error handling.
 Changes in v4:
   - delete unnecessary "#include" lines.
   - simplify i2c_transfer() error handling.
   - add mutex to protect ctrl_byte in write_min|max() functions.
 Changes in v3:
   - no code change. xdp maintainers were removed from to/cc list.
 Changes in v2:
   - replace devm_hwmon_device_register_with_groups() with
     devm_hwmon_device_register_with_info() API.
   - divide min/max read and write methods to separate functions.
   - fix raw-to-vin conversion logic.
   - refine ctrl_byte handling so mutex is not needed to protect the
     byte.
   - improve i2c_transfer() error handling.
   - a few other improvements (comments, variable naming, and etc.).

diff --git a/drivers/hwmon/max127.c b/drivers/hwmon/max127.c
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..402ffdc2f425
--- /dev/null
+++ b/drivers/hwmon/max127.c
@@ -0,0 +1,352 @@ 
+//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0+
+/*
+ * Hardware monitoring driver for MAX127.
+ *
+ * Copyright (c) 2020 Facebook Inc.
+ */
+
+#include <linux/err.h>
+#include <linux/hwmon.h>
+#include <linux/i2c.h>
+#include <linux/init.h>
+#include <linux/module.h>
+
+/*
+ * MAX127 Control Byte. Refer to MAX127 datasheet, Table 1 "Control-Byte
+ * Format" for details.
+ */
+#define MAX127_CTRL_START	BIT(7)
+#define MAX127_CTRL_SEL_SHIFT	4
+#define MAX127_CTRL_RNG		BIT(3)
+#define MAX127_CTRL_BIP		BIT(2)
+#define MAX127_CTRL_PD1		BIT(1)
+#define MAX127_CTRL_PD0		BIT(0)
+
+#define MAX127_NUM_CHANNELS	8
+#define MAX127_SET_CHANNEL(ch)	(((ch) & 7) << MAX127_CTRL_SEL_SHIFT)
+
+/*
+ * MAX127 channel input ranges. Refer to MAX127 datasheet, Table 3 "Range
+ * and Polarity Selection" for details.
+ */
+#define MAX127_FULL_RANGE	10000	/* 10V */
+#define MAX127_HALF_RANGE	5000	/* 5V */
+
+/*
+ * MAX127 returns 2 bytes at read:
+ *   - the first byte contains data[11:4].
+ *   - the second byte contains data[3:0] (MSB) and 4 dummy 0s (LSB).
+ * Refer to MAX127 datasheet, "Read a Conversion (Read Cycle)" section
+ * for details.
+ */
+#define MAX127_DATA_LEN		2
+#define MAX127_DATA_SHIFT	4
+
+#define MAX127_SIGN_BIT		BIT(11)
+
+struct max127_data {
+	struct mutex lock;
+	struct i2c_client *client;
+	u8 ctrl_byte[MAX127_NUM_CHANNELS];
+};
+
+static int max127_select_channel(struct i2c_client *client, u8 ctrl_byte)
+{
+	int status;
+	struct i2c_msg msg = {
+		.addr = client->addr,
+		.flags = 0,
+		.len = sizeof(ctrl_byte),
+		.buf = &ctrl_byte,
+	};
+
+	status = i2c_transfer(client->adapter, &msg, 1);
+	if (status < 0)
+		return status;
+	if (status != 1)
+		return -EIO;
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static int max127_read_channel(struct i2c_client *client, long *val)
+{
+	int status;
+	u8 i2c_data[MAX127_DATA_LEN];
+	struct i2c_msg msg = {
+		.addr = client->addr,
+		.flags = I2C_M_RD,
+		.len = sizeof(i2c_data),
+		.buf = i2c_data,
+	};
+
+	status = i2c_transfer(client->adapter, &msg, 1);
+	if (status < 0)
+		return status;
+	if (status != 1)
+		return -EIO;
+
+	*val = (i2c_data[1] >> MAX127_DATA_SHIFT) |
+		((u16)i2c_data[0] << MAX127_DATA_SHIFT);
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static long max127_process_raw(u8 ctrl_byte, long raw)
+{
+	long scale, weight;
+
+	/*
+	 * MAX127's data coding is binary in unipolar mode with 1 LSB =
+	 * (Full-Scale/4096) and two’s complement binary in bipolar mode
+	 * with 1 LSB = [(2 x |FS|)/4096].
+	 * Refer to MAX127 datasheet, "Transfer Function" section for
+	 * details.
+	 */
+	scale = (ctrl_byte & MAX127_CTRL_RNG) ? MAX127_FULL_RANGE :
+						MAX127_HALF_RANGE;
+	if (ctrl_byte & MAX127_CTRL_BIP) {
+		weight = (raw & MAX127_SIGN_BIT);
+		raw &= ~MAX127_SIGN_BIT;
+		raw -= weight;
+		raw *= 2;
+	}
+
+	return raw * scale / 4096;
+}
+
+static int max127_read_input(struct max127_data *data, int channel, long *val)
+{
+	long raw;
+	int status;
+	struct i2c_client *client = data->client;
+	u8 ctrl_byte = data->ctrl_byte[channel];
+
+	mutex_lock(&data->lock);
+
+	status = max127_select_channel(client, ctrl_byte);
+	if (status)
+		goto exit;
+
+	status = max127_read_channel(client, &raw);
+	if (status)
+		goto exit;
+
+	*val = max127_process_raw(ctrl_byte, raw);
+
+exit:
+	mutex_unlock(&data->lock);
+	return status;
+}
+
+static int max127_read_min(struct max127_data *data, int channel, long *val)
+{
+	u8 rng_bip = (data->ctrl_byte[channel] >> 2) & 3;
+	static const int min_input_map[4] = {
+		0,			/* RNG=0, BIP=0 */
+		-MAX127_HALF_RANGE,	/* RNG=0, BIP=1 */
+		0,			/* RNG=1, BIP=0 */
+		-MAX127_FULL_RANGE,	/* RNG=1, BIP=1 */
+	};
+
+	*val = min_input_map[rng_bip];
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static int max127_read_max(struct max127_data *data, int channel, long *val)
+{
+	u8 rng_bip = (data->ctrl_byte[channel] >> 2) & 3;
+	static const int max_input_map[4] = {
+		MAX127_HALF_RANGE,	/* RNG=0, BIP=0 */
+		MAX127_HALF_RANGE,	/* RNG=0, BIP=1 */
+		MAX127_FULL_RANGE,	/* RNG=1, BIP=0 */
+		MAX127_FULL_RANGE,	/* RNG=1, BIP=1 */
+	};
+
+	*val = max_input_map[rng_bip];
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static int max127_write_min(struct max127_data *data, int channel, long val)
+{
+	u8 ctrl;
+
+	mutex_lock(&data->lock);
+
+	ctrl = data->ctrl_byte[channel];
+	if (val <= -MAX127_FULL_RANGE) {
+		ctrl |= (MAX127_CTRL_RNG | MAX127_CTRL_BIP);
+	} else if (val < 0) {
+		ctrl |= MAX127_CTRL_BIP;
+		ctrl &= ~MAX127_CTRL_RNG;
+	} else {
+		ctrl &= ~MAX127_CTRL_BIP;
+	}
+	data->ctrl_byte[channel] = ctrl;
+
+	mutex_unlock(&data->lock);
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static int max127_write_max(struct max127_data *data, int channel, long val)
+{
+	mutex_lock(&data->lock);
+
+	if (val >= MAX127_FULL_RANGE)
+		data->ctrl_byte[channel] |= MAX127_CTRL_RNG;
+	else
+		data->ctrl_byte[channel] &= ~MAX127_CTRL_RNG;
+
+	mutex_unlock(&data->lock);
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static umode_t max127_is_visible(const void *_data,
+				 enum hwmon_sensor_types type,
+				 u32 attr, int channel)
+{
+	if (type == hwmon_in) {
+		switch (attr) {
+		case hwmon_in_input:
+			return 0444;
+
+		case hwmon_in_min:
+		case hwmon_in_max:
+			return 0644;
+
+		default:
+			break;
+		}
+	}
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static int max127_read(struct device *dev, enum hwmon_sensor_types type,
+			u32 attr, int channel, long *val)
+{
+	int status;
+	struct max127_data *data = dev_get_drvdata(dev);
+
+	if (type != hwmon_in)
+		return -EOPNOTSUPP;
+
+	switch (attr) {
+	case hwmon_in_input:
+		status = max127_read_input(data, channel, val);
+		break;
+
+	case hwmon_in_min:
+		status = max127_read_min(data, channel, val);
+		break;
+
+	case hwmon_in_max:
+		status = max127_read_max(data, channel, val);
+		break;
+
+	default:
+		status = -EOPNOTSUPP;
+		break;
+	}
+
+	return status;
+}
+
+static int max127_write(struct device *dev, enum hwmon_sensor_types type,
+			u32 attr, int channel, long val)
+{
+	int status;
+	struct max127_data *data = dev_get_drvdata(dev);
+
+	if (type != hwmon_in)
+		return -EOPNOTSUPP;
+
+	switch (attr) {
+	case hwmon_in_min:
+		status = max127_write_min(data, channel, val);
+		break;
+
+	case hwmon_in_max:
+		status = max127_write_max(data, channel, val);
+		break;
+
+	default:
+		status = -EOPNOTSUPP;
+		break;
+	}
+
+	return status;
+}
+
+static const struct hwmon_ops max127_hwmon_ops = {
+	.is_visible = max127_is_visible,
+	.read = max127_read,
+	.write = max127_write,
+};
+
+static const struct hwmon_channel_info *max127_info[] = {
+	HWMON_CHANNEL_INFO(in,
+			   HWMON_I_INPUT | HWMON_I_MIN | HWMON_I_MAX,
+			   HWMON_I_INPUT | HWMON_I_MIN | HWMON_I_MAX,
+			   HWMON_I_INPUT | HWMON_I_MIN | HWMON_I_MAX,
+			   HWMON_I_INPUT | HWMON_I_MIN | HWMON_I_MAX,
+			   HWMON_I_INPUT | HWMON_I_MIN | HWMON_I_MAX,
+			   HWMON_I_INPUT | HWMON_I_MIN | HWMON_I_MAX,
+			   HWMON_I_INPUT | HWMON_I_MIN | HWMON_I_MAX,
+			   HWMON_I_INPUT | HWMON_I_MIN | HWMON_I_MAX),
+	NULL,
+};
+
+static const struct hwmon_chip_info max127_chip_info = {
+	.ops = &max127_hwmon_ops,
+	.info = max127_info,
+};
+
+static int max127_probe(struct i2c_client *client,
+			const struct i2c_device_id *id)
+{
+	int i;
+	struct device *hwmon_dev;
+	struct max127_data *data;
+	struct device *dev = &client->dev;
+
+	data = devm_kzalloc(dev, sizeof(*data), GFP_KERNEL);
+	if (!data)
+		return -ENOMEM;
+
+	data->client = client;
+	mutex_init(&data->lock);
+	for (i = 0; i < ARRAY_SIZE(data->ctrl_byte); i++)
+		data->ctrl_byte[i] = (MAX127_CTRL_START |
+				      MAX127_SET_CHANNEL(i));
+
+	hwmon_dev = devm_hwmon_device_register_with_info(dev, client->name,
+							 data,
+							 &max127_chip_info,
+							 NULL);
+
+	return PTR_ERR_OR_ZERO(hwmon_dev);
+}
+
+static const struct i2c_device_id max127_id[] = {
+	{ "max127", 0 },
+	{ }
+};
+M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E(i2c, max127_id);
+
+static struct i2c_driver max127_driver = {
+	.class		= I2C_CLASS_HWMON,
+	.driver = {
+		.name	= "max127",
+	},
+	.probe		= max127_probe,
+	.id_table	= max127_id,
+};
+
+module_i2c_driver(max127_driver);
+
+MODULE_LICENSE("GPL");
+MODULE_AUTHOR("Mike Choi <mikechoi@fb.com>");
+MODULE_AUTHOR("Tao Ren <rentao.bupt@gmail.com>");
+MODULE_DESCRIPTION("MAX127 Hardware Monitoring driver");
